Description

Abstract: Financial statements provide a snapshot of a company’s financial condition on the balance sheet date. But in the real world, a company’s assets, liabilities and net worth are in a constant state of flux. What happens when, after financial statements are prepared, events occur that have a material impact on the numbers? Recently, the Financial Accounting Standards Board issued Statement of Financial Accounting Standards (SFAS) No. 165, now known as Accounting Standards Codification TM (ASC) Topic 855, Subsequent Events. It doesn’t make significant changes to the principles that apply to subsequent events, but underscores management’s responsibility for identifying and disclosing such events.
